Tenepride P Tablet Composition :-

Tenepride P Tablet combination of : Teneligliptin 20 mg and Pioglitazone 15 mg.
• Teneligliptin is an dipeptidyl peptidase 4 (DPP-4) inhibitors class antidiabetic drugs.
• Pioglitazone is an thiazolidinedione class antidiabetic drugs.

Tenepride P Tablet Uses :-

Tenepride P Tablet is a antidiabetic medicine. Tenepride P Tablet is used to control high blood sugar levels in type 2 diabetes mellitus for adult patients above 18 years of age.
Tenepride P Tablet can be used alone or with other antidiabetic medicines.
When Tenepride P Tablet is used along with a healthy diet and exercise, it helps a lot in controlling blood sugar.

How Tenepride P Tablet Works :-

Tenepride P Tablet combination of two drugs : Teneligliptin and Pioglitazone.
Teneligliptin is an dipeptidyl peptidase 4 (DPP-4) inhibitors class antidiabetic drugs. Teneligliptin works by increasing the amount of insulin produced by pancreas. Teneligliptin works by decreasing the hormones that raise blood sugar levels in the pancreas. Teneligliptin lowers your blood sugar leveland controls the amount of glucose in the blood.
Pioglitazone :
Pioglitazone acts through activation of specific nuclear receptors (peroxisome proliferator activated receptor gamma), thus increasing insulin sensitivity of liver, adipose and skeletal muscle cells. Pioglitazone reduces hepatic glucose production and increases peripheral glucose disposal in case of insulin resistance.
Thus, Tenepride P Tablet control high blood sugar levels in type 2 diabetes mellitus.

Precautions & Warnings :-

• Before taking Tenepride P Tablet, tell your doctor if you have any kidney disease, pancreas problem, or heart disease.
• Pregnant women or lactating women should also consult their doctor before taking Tenepride P Tablet.
